Building Connections – The Impact of Relational Emails in Marketing

Relational Emails Onlinehyme

Relational emails play a vital role in establishing meaningful connections with customers by delivering valuable content, such as newsletters, survey requests, company updates, content announcements, and social updates.

This article explores various types of relational emails, emphasizing their significance in nurturing customer relationships, increasing brand awareness, and fostering engagement.

1. Newsletter

  • Purpose: Regularly sent emails containing updates on products, upcoming events, and other relevant content.
  • Importance: Engages subscribers, keeps the brand in the customer’s mind, and drives traffic back to the website.
  • Action: Craft relevant and valuable newsletter content to maintain a consistent and engaging dialogue with subscribers.

2. Survey Emails

  • Purpose: Initiates a dialogue with subscribers by seeking their opinions and feedback on products or services.
  • Importance: Creates a two-way communication channel, allowing businesses to understand customer preferences.
  • Action: Send simple survey emails within a reasonable timeframe, encouraging customers to share their thoughts and insights.

3. Company Email Updates

  • Purpose: Communicates important company updates such as new employees, rebranding, press releases, and partnerships.
  • Importance: Establishes the brand as dynamic, innovative, and constantly improving, enhancing market presence.
  • Action: Craft company email updates that showcase positive changes, fostering a positive perception among customers.

4. New Content Announcement Email

  • Purpose: Notifies subscribers of new, changed, or updated content such as videos, e-books, podcasts, or blogs.
  • Importance: Keeps the audience informed, entertained, and educated, driving engagement.
  • Action: Create interesting and informative emails that highlight new content, encouraging audience interaction.

5. Social Update

  • Purpose: Updates business followers on product or service developments, raising excitement levels and keeping them informed.
  • Importance: Maintains a connection with the audience, providing a sneak peek into upcoming offerings.
  • Action: Craft social update emails that generate anticipation, keeping the audience engaged and informed.

Conclusion

Relational emails go beyond the transactional aspect of marketing; they establish a meaningful dialogue with customers, fostering lasting relationships. By delivering valuable content and keeping customers informed and engaged, businesses can create a positive brand perception and enhance their market presence.

The diverse range of relational emails allows businesses to connect with their audience on various levels, building trust and loyalty over time. Leveraging the power of relational emails is essential for businesses looking to enhance their customer connections and overall marketing impact.
